Vergleich der Mikrocontroller
Ein Mikrocontroller ist eine integrierte Schaltung, die Kombination einer Zentraleinheit , verschiedene Arten von Speicher-und Eingabe -Ausgabe- Schaltungen , um eine in sich geschlossene und Computersteuerungzu machen. Die niedrigen Kosten und Vielseitigkeit der Komponenten machen sie in zahlreichen Anwendungen , darunter Spielzeug , Haushaltsgeräte, Industriesteuerungen und automatische Fahrzeugsysteme nützlich. Während die meisten 8-Bit- Designs , einige sind 16 - oder 32-Bit . Intel , Motorola, Texas Instruments und mehrere andere Hersteller produzieren Mikrocontroller. PIC 16C5X/XX
Microchip Technology macht den PIC 16C5X/XX Familie von 8 -Bit-Mikrocontroller -Chips. Sie haben eine maximale Taktrate von 40 MHz , kann aber bei niedrigeren Drehzahlen laufen, um Energie zu sparen. Je nach Gerät , müssen sie von 512 bis 2K Byte -Lese-Speicher , und 25 bis 73 Byte RAM . Sie haben eine 8-Bit- Echtzeit- Zähler , programmierbare Sleep-Modus und Watchdog-Timer. Stromaufnahme variiert von 15 Mikroampere bei 32 kHz bis unter zwei Milliampere bei vier MHz.
8051
Der Intel 8051 ist ein 8 -Bit- Mikrocontroller-Familie . Seinem ROM reicht von Null bis 8 KByte und 128 oder 256 Bytes RAM abhängig von der spezifischen Teilenummer. Sie laufen mit Taktraten von bis zu 12 MHz. Zwei der Geräte EPROM, in denen UV-Licht löscht Daten, und eine spezielle elektrische Programmierer schreibt neue Daten . Sie haben vier bidirektionale Eingangs-Ausgangs- Ports mit jeweils acht Bits, die für insgesamt 32 I /O-Leitungen
68HC11
Motorola 68HC11 ist ein weiterer 8 . - Bit-Mikrocontroller- Familie. Die 68HC11s entweder UV - löschbaren oder elektrisch löschbaren Speicher für die dauerhafte Speicherung . Verschiedene Modelle in der Familie haben zwischen null und 768 Byte RAM . Die Taktraten reichen bis zu drei MHz , und die Chips ziehen bis zu 27 Milliampere Strom an zwei MHz. Diese Mikrocontroller verfügen über acht 8- Bit-Analog- Digital-Wandler für die Überwachung der analogen Signale in Echtzeit.
TI ARM Stellaris
Texas Instruments Stellaris ARM LM4F ist ein Mikrocontroller Kombination 16 - und 32 -Bit- Funktionen. Es verwendet mehrere Arten von Speicher , einschließlich 2K Bytes elektrisch löschbare ROM , 256K Flash , bis zu 32 KB RAM und einer werkseitig programmierten ROM mit Software-Bibliotheken . Der Mikrocontroller arbeitet mit Taktraten von bis zu 80 MHz. Es unterstützt Universal Serial Bus 2.0 und RS-232- Datenkommunikation. Es hat mehrere Energie-Einstellungen , einschließlich einer Standby- Modus, 1,6 Mikroampere Strom verbraucht .